Abstract

Disclosed is a coal cake conveying platform. The coal cake conveying platform comprises a first conveying platform unit, a second conveying platform unit, a push rod and a pushing device. The first conveying platform unit is obliquely placed, and a sliding chute allowing a coal cake to pass through is formed in the upper surface of the first conveying platform unit. The width of the sliding chute is decreased gradually from top to bottom. A through groove allowing the push rod to pass through is formed in the sliding chute and located at the tail end of the low end of the first conveying platform unit. The second conveying platform unit is horizontally placed. A sliding chute which allows the coal cake to pass through and has the uniform width is formed in the second conveying platform unit in the length direction, and a through groove allowing the push rod to pass through is formed in the middle of the sliding chute with the uniform width. The coal cake can move to the second conveying platform unit from the first conveying platform unit of the conveying platform. The coal cake can be pushed to arrive at a specific location under the action of the pushing device. The structure is simple, the conveying position is accurate, and the push rod cannot damage the surface of the coal cake.

Description

technical field [0001] The invention relates to a conveying platform, in particular to a briquette conveying platform. Background technique [0002] After the pulverized coal is pressed into briquettes, the briquettes need to be transported to the laser detection equipment through the conveying platform for detection. [0003] The existing technologies are as follows: [0004] 1. Start the motor, drive the worm gear through the conveyor belt to drive the cam to rotate, and the cam pushes the push rod to move. When the cam moves from the lowest point to the highest point for push motion, the push rod pushes the item and compresses the spring at the same time. When the cam makes a return movement from the highest point, the push rod performs a return movement under the action of its own gravity and spring force.
